The Senior Vice President will be responsible for closely supporting the Client Relationship Leader to drive interwoven programs focused on supporting clients across a growing client portfolio. The role suits a senior professional who thrives in a hands-on agency environment, enjoys direct client engagement, and wants to contribute to both client impact and firm growth.

We are looking for a senior professional to lead strategy and execution for corporate, program, and product communications spanning late-stage development through commercialization. Work across high-visibility therapeutic areas, partnering closely with clients on media relations, milestone communications, and brand positioning.

Job Responsibilities
• Serve as primary day-to-day client lead for PR and corporate communications programs
• Develop and execute strategies for press releases, messaging, media materials, and presentations
• Support communications around clinical data, regulatory milestones, and product launches
• Monitor industry news and identify proactive opportunities
• Manage workflows, timelines, and quality control
• Contribute to business development and firm growth initiatives
• Build and maintain strong relationships with clients, understanding their needs and providing support.
• Collaborate with internal teams to ensure seamless execution of client projects.
• Mentor and coach junior team members, providing guidance and support to foster their career development and growth within Spectrum.

Desired Skills and Qualifications
• 10–15+ years life science/pharma/biotech PR experience, agency preferred
• Experience with late-stage clinical programs and early commercial launches
• Knowledge of regulatory processes, advisory committees, and corporate communications
• Prior experience working in oncology and/or immunology
• Exceptional writing, editing, and client-facing skills
• Highly organized, proactive, with an entrepreneurial mindset and commitment to client confidentiality
• Medical meeting and event support
• Oversight of websites, graphics, and core communications assets
•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
• Ability to work both independently and as part of a team.

The anticipated salary range for this position will be $180,000-$225,000. Salary is based on job-related factors such as: years of relevant experience, qualifications and/or certifications. Spectrum reserves the right to modify this pay range at any given time.
